How safe are the ‘E’ numbers in our food?

As we become more conscious of the ingredients in our food, the presence of unfamiliar additives can often raise concerns about their safety.

‘E’ numbers, which are codes assigned to food additives by the European Union (EU), have long been a subject of debate and scrutiny. In this article, we will delve into the world of ‘E’ numbers to understand how safe they really are for consumption.

The Regulation of ‘E’ Numbers

The EU has established strict regulations governing the use of food additives. ‘E’ numbers are assigned to additives that have undergone rigorous testing and evaluation by the European Food Safety Authority (EFSA).

These evaluations assess the safety of additives based on extensive scientific research and determine the acceptable daily intake (ADI) for each substance.

Understanding Food Additives

Before delving into the safety of ‘E’ numbers, it is important to understand what food additives are. Food additives are substances added to food during production or processing to enhance its taste, texture, appearance, or shelf life.

They can include preservatives, flavor enhancers, coloring agents, and stabilizers, among others.

The Common Misconceptions

‘E’ numbers often carry a negative reputation due to several misconceptions surrounding their safety. Let’s address some of these misconceptions:.

1. All ‘E’ Numbers are Artificial Chemicals

One common misconception is that all ‘E’ numbers are synthetic and harmful. While some ‘E’ numbers are indeed synthetic, many are derived from natural sources, such as plants or minerals.

For example, ‘E300’ is the code for vitamin C, which is naturally found in citrus fruits.

2. Higher E Number Means Higher Risk

Another misconception is that additives with higher ‘E’ numbers are more hazardous.

In reality, ‘E’ numbers are assigned sequentially as new additives are approved, and the numbering system does not indicate their relative safety or risk. It is crucial to consider each additive individually based on scientific evaluations.

3. ‘E’ Numbers Always Cause Allergic Reactions

While some individuals may be sensitive or allergic to certain additives, it is inaccurate to claim that ‘E’ numbers universally cause allergic reactions.

Food allergies are specific to individuals and are not solely linked to the presence of ‘E’ numbers. Moreover, all food additives undergo thorough safety assessments to ensure they are safe for the general population.

Addressing the Risks

While ‘E’ numbers undergo strict safety evaluations, it is important to recognize that any substance, even natural ones, can pose risks if consumed in excess. The key lies in consuming additives within the approved limits.

Here are some factors to consider regarding potential risks associated with ‘E’ numbers:.

1. Acceptable Daily Intake (ADI)

Each ‘E’ number is assigned an ADI, which defines the maximum amount that can be consumed daily over a lifetime without adverse health effects. Adherence to these limits helps to ensure the safety of additives.

2. Cumulative Effects

Some concerns have been raised regarding the cumulative effects of consuming multiple additives.

To address this, EFSA evaluates the combined effects of additives with similar functions to ensure they do not exceed the safety threshold when consumed together.

3. Suspected Carcinogenic or Allergenic Effects

If an additive displays potential carcinogenic or allergenic effects, it is subjected to more stringent evaluation or may be prohibited entirely. These substances undergo comprehensive testing to ensure consumer safety.

Consumer Awareness and Choice

Consumers have the right to make informed choices about the food they consume. By understanding ‘E’ numbers and the associated risks, individuals can make decisions based on their personal preferences and dietary needs.

Transparent labeling of food products allows consumers to identify the presence of ‘E’ numbers and choose alternative products if desired.
